【题目】 In the summer of 2017, 13-year-old Myles Harris took a Boy Scout(童子军)class in water safety and life-saving skills. He didn't know how important that class would become until July 5,2018. On that day, his mother nearly drowned, but Myles saved her life.
Harris, now 15, received a Medal of Merit for his actions. This national honor is awarded by the US president. This honor is awarded to people who do good things. However, it is unusual for the medal to be given to a person as young as Harris.
Harris studies at Mission Vista High School in California. He was surprised when he got the honor. But he was thankful that he had the training and was in the right place at the right time to save his mom. "It was a scary experience," he recalled.
His family was on vacation at the beach. As he looked around, he saw someone floating on the water. Then he swam up quickly to the body and found out it was his mother Karmen. After seeing that she was unconscious, he quickly pulled her back to the family's boat and called for help. Then a lifeguard came to help him and took his mother to the hospital.
After her son won the award, Karmen thanked her son, as well as the Boy Scouts. In their rescue class, students not only learn how to save a drowning victim, but also how to prevent themselves from being accidentally pulled underwater by a victim.

Tuesday, Jan. 6, 9: 50 p.m. We are sitting in our warm living room; the TV is running; everything is peaceful. Our back yard is brightly lit(照亮的), as if somebody turns on floodlights! Suddenly the light goes out. Then everything goes black. We find the flashlight and some candles and go to bed. |
Wednesday, Jan. 7, 7: 30 a m. My first thought after waking up is that it is very cold in the bedroom. Clearly, the power has not come back on. After I look out of the window, I feel even more depressed because it is still raining heavily. The temperature in the house has gone down to 10 degrees. Although that isn’t too bad, we have no idea when the power will come back on. So Ron lights a fire in the fireplace. |
Thursday, Jan 8, 12: 30 p. m. It has started to snow. The poor trees, which are already bent(弯曲的)under the ice, now have to carry the weight of snow. Ron comes back home, as there is no power in his office. What’s more, the storm is supposed to last until Saturday morning. |
Friday, Jan 9, 6: 00 p. m. Still no power. Even though we have lit a series of candles, it is difficult to do anything in their weak light. I am sitting beside several candles, but I am having trouble reading. |
Saturday, Jan. 10, 1: 00 p. m I take the car to go on a search for a store. The destruction along the roads is sad: everywhere, trees have been broken and the traffic light is out of order. I buy something like bread, some fruit, more drinking water and cat food. |
Monday, Jan 12, 9: 46 p. m. Suddenly the alarm system(警报系统) goes off and the fridge and the answering machine come on. After so many days, the power has come back on! |
